I really think that the author intended this book to be a street-smart business book. But if you are looking for a main stream, step by step business book, this is not for you. This book is a great testimony of the power of passion in propelling the spirit of entrepreneurship into heights anyone could only imagine. This is not a ‘how to earn quick money’ book though.
Vaynerchuk (vay-ner-chuk) shares his story on how he built a mega-million enterprise on top of his family wine business. Hoisting his family business in great successes can be attributed not only to his natural entrepreneur skills but also to his passionate interaction with the outside world through the many channels of social networking. That’s right, some great amount of passion can really send money to your bank. The author is not really saying that you can make money by being passionate about social networking.
You can take advantage of the social networking sites by building your reputation and personal brand. The brand itself makes the business. You can be passionate about simply everything but that alone could not give you anything in return. The social networks can only serve as a convenient platform that you can build out your brand of.

I think the core of the book is about building a great reputation around your brand and taking advantage of the convenience of online presence to grow that brand. What this book has successfully done is that it proves that the demarcation between the Fortune 500 companies’ and ordinary businessman Joe’s advertising money is now greatly reduced into a matter of “who’s doing it often” rather than “who has more money”.
The erstwhile exclusive privilege of rich companies on advertising on primitive media platform does not stand unchallenged now with the ubiquity of online platform made possible by various social network sites. The big and rich entities still have more money and resources but the playing field is now being neutralized by different aspects of modern interaction over the web. The average businessman Joe still has lesser money but he can now leverage the power of his personal brand.
As Vaynerchuk would put it, the gate keepers, that is the media, has now fallen down. The success of building a brand is no longer dependent on how much money you are willing to spend on it. Although money is still a factor, it is no longer the sole determinant of your success in building your brand. The gate keepers are down, and so are the intermediaries that usually comes in between. You now have the direct access to your target audience. Interaction can happen in real-time. Feedback can be instant now because it does not have to go to and fro the medium from which the message is delivered. Why? You are the message.
